Tour Overview
The tour offers a private 3-hour sake experience in Kobe, Japan’s top sake-producing region. Priced at $122.25 per person, it includes all fees, taxes, guide services, alcoholic beverages, brunch, and transportation from Uozaki Station to the Hakutsuru Sake Brewery Museum.
The meeting point is Uozaki Station, where a guide will hold a yellow sign at the Hanshin Uozaki Station ticket gate. The tour ends at the Hakutsuru Sake Brewery Museum.
The experience isn’t wheelchair accessible but is open to most travelers, except those with back problems, pregnant women, or serious medical conditions. Alcoholic drinks are served only to those 18 and older.

Meeting and Pickup
Travelers will meet the guide at Uozaki Station, in 4 Chome-7 Uozaki Nakamachi, Higashinada Ward, Kobe, Hyogo 658-0083, Japan.
The guide will hold a yellow sign at the Hanshin Uozaki Station ticket gate, making them easy to spot.
From there, the group will be transported to the Hakutsuru Sake Brewery Museum, located at 4-chōme-5-5 Sumiyoshi Minamimachi, Higashinada Ward, Kobe, Hyogo 658-0041, Japan.

Exploring the Hakutsuru Sake Brewery Museum
At the heart of the Kobe Sake Tour lies the Hakutsuru Sake Brewery Museum, where visitors can enjoy the rich history and intricate process of sake production.
The museum offers a captivating experience:
- Guided tours through the historic brewery buildings
- Interactive exhibits explaining the traditional brewing methods
- Opportunities to sample a variety of Hakutsuru’s award-winning sakes
- Insight into the craftsmanship and attention to detail that goes into each bottle
- Chance to purchase rare and limited-edition sake directly from the source
